Cajun Shrimp Burger
- PARSLEY MAYO
- 60 ml mayonnaise
- 60 ml parsley, chopped
- 5 ml green Tabasco jalapeno sauce
- CAJUN SHRIMP
- 675 g raw shrimp, shelled, deveined and patted dry
- 60 ml olive oil
- 1 yellow bell pepper, seeded and diced
- 1 shallot, finely chopped
- 2 garlic cloves, finely chopped
- 10 ml chili powder
- 5 ml paprika
- 2 1/2 ml dry mustard
- 30 ml lemon juice
- 5 ml Worcestershire sauce
- salt and pepper
- ASSEMBLY
- 4 large hamburger buns with sesame seeds
- 4 boston lettuce leaves
- 1 tomatoes, thinly sliced
- Parsley Mayonnaise: In a bowl, combine all the ingredients. Refrigerate.
- Cajun Shrimp: In a large nonstick skillet over high heat, brown the shrimp in half the oil. Season with salt and pepper. Set aside on a plate.
- In the same skillet, brown the pepper and shallot in the remaining oil. Return the shrimp to the skillet. Add the garlic and spices. Cook for 1 minute, stirring continuously. Deglaze with the lemon juice and Worcestershire sauce. Adjust the seasoning. Set aside.
- Toast the buns. Spread the inside of the buns with the parsley mayonnaise. Place the Cajun Shrimp on the buns. Garnish with tomatoes and lettuce. Cover and serve.
